WebFactor analysis is a technique that requires a large sample size. Factor analysis is based on the correlation matrix of the variables involved, and correlations usually need a large … WebThe first methodology choice for factor analysis is the mathematical approach for extracting the factors from your dataset. The most common choices are maximum likelihood (ML), principal axis factoring (PAF), and …

Factor analysis is a theory driven statistical data reduction technique used to explain covariance among observed random variables in terms of fewer unobserved random variables named factors 4

It provided few details about his methods and was concerned with single-factor models. He discovered that school children's scores on a wide variety of seemingly unrelated subjects were positively correlated, which led him to postulate that a single general mental ability, or g, underlies and shapes human cognitive performance. copyright violation cases in sri lankaWebNov 30, 2024 · Factor analysis.
